/**
 * Minified by jsDelivr using Terser v5.39.0.
 * Original file: /npm/rb-phys2d-renderer@0.1.0/dist/cjs/index.js
 *
 * Do NOT use SRI with dynamically generated files! More information: https://www.jsdelivr.com/using-sri-with-dynamic-files
 */
"use strict";var __createBinding=this&&this.__createBinding||(Object.create?function(e,r,t,o){void 0===o&&(o=t);var n=Object.getOwnPropertyDescriptor(r,t);n&&!("get"in n?!r.__esModule:n.writable||n.configurable)||(n={enumerable:!0,get:function(){return r[t]}}),Object.defineProperty(e,o,n)}:function(e,r,t,o){void 0===o&&(o=t),e[o]=r[t]}),__exportStar=this&&this.__exportStar||function(e,r){for(var t in e)"default"===t||Object.prototype.hasOwnProperty.call(r,t)||__createBinding(r,e,t)};Object.defineProperty(exports,"__esModule",{value:!0}),exports.destroyRenderer=exports.createWorldRenderer=exports.destroyViewport=exports.createViewport=void 0;const viewport_1=require("./viewport"),world_renderer_1=require("./world-renderer");__exportStar(require("./renderer.interface"),exports),__exportStar(require("./viewport.interface"),exports);const createViewport=e=>new viewport_1.Viewport(e);exports.createViewport=createViewport;const destroyViewport=e=>{e instanceof viewport_1.Viewport&&e.destroy()};exports.destroyViewport=destroyViewport;const createWorldRenderer=(e,r)=>new world_renderer_1.WorldRenderer(e,r);exports.createWorldRenderer=createWorldRenderer;const destroyRenderer=e=>{e instanceof world_renderer_1.WorldRenderer&&e.destroy()};exports.destroyRenderer=destroyRenderer;
//# sourceMappingURL=/sm/1ed5cf68e5abbe9aec3164607e9abc139409f86fa564f3e3d34be9632a5c38ed.map